Impossible Toys makes Transformers Generation 1 Arcee possible
by Jonathan Tubbs on 11/02/2009 1 comments

Back when the original Transformers animated movie was released, Hasbro introduced several new characters to take the place of the original cast. One being the first major female lead, Arcee. Unfortunately, Arcee never received the toy treatment like her co-stars Hot Rod, Ultra Magnus and Springer. One could put the blame on her design but come on! Not like the other characters we're perfectly represented in their toy form.

Impossible Toys seeks to remedy her absence with their Transitional Robot Neural Solider 01 (T.R.N.S. 01). Impossible Toys has a mixed track record bringing impressive figures such as all the Quintessons and less than stellar ones such as their Transformers Animated human character figures. Arcee's mold looks very promising and offers plenty of poseability.

Whatever the final quality may be like, I'm definitely eager to own this figure. Impossible Toys has done an excellent job in representing Arcee. Pricing and release date are still unknown but the T.R.N.S 01 may be available by the end of the year.
